html5中文学习网

您的位置: 首页 > 网络编程 > ASP.NET » 正文

在ASP.NET中使用EXCEL之三 写Excel文件_.NET教程_编程技术

[ ] 已经帮助:人解决问题
asp.net|excel
 

在按钮的click事件中输入如下代码,即可以实现写入Excel文件。

写Excel文件时,还要把项目文件夹的权限进行设置,对iuser_machine用户有可写的权限。

private void Button1_Click(object sender, System.EventArgs e)
  {string filename="";
   Excel.ApplicationClass oExcel;
   oExcel = new Excel.ApplicationClass();
   oExcel.UserControl = false;
   Excel.WorkbookClass wb = (Excel.WorkbookClass) oExcel.Workbooks.Add(System.Reflection.Missing.Value);
   for(int i = 1;i <= 5; i++)
   {
    oExcel.Cells[i,1]=i.ToString();
    oExcel.Cells[i,2]="'第2列";
    oExcel.Cells[i,3]="'第3列";
    oExcel.Cells[i,4]="'第4列";
   }  
   wb.Saved = true;
   filename= Request.PhysicalApplicationPath +  "test.xls";
   oExcel.ActiveWorkbook.SaveCopyAs(filename);
   oExcel.Quit();
   System.GC.Collect();
   Response.Redirect( Request.ApplicationPath +  "/test.xls");
}
  

QQ2HTML5中文学习网 - HTML5先行者学习网
QQ2HTML5中文学习网 - HTML5先行者学习网
(责任编辑:)
推荐书籍
推荐资讯
关于HTML5先行者 - 联系我们 - 广告服务 - 友情链接 - 网站地图 - 版权声明 - 人才招聘 - 帮助